As you evaluate potential therapists in Middletown, consider asking key questions during an initial phone consultation. Inquire about their fees, insurance acceptance, and cancellation policies, as costs can vary widely in New York. You might also ask how they measure progress and what you can expect from a typical session. Given that New York state requires therapists to be licensed, verify their credentials through the state’s Office of the Professions website. This step ensures you are working with a qualified professional who meets local standards.
